### Step 4 — wire up SQLGroomer

OK, so the lint job for our SQL files runs in the Pondside CI runner, and it's picky on purpose — trailing semicolons, uppercase keywords, the works. Future maintainers: don't disable rules locally, fix the files. The runner needs a token to pull the shared ruleset bundle from our internal registry. Drop this line into the CI env file before the first run:

vault entry, yagep-yagef: COURIER_KEY13=8965fb29ff62d

### Soft deletes in the orders table

In the Marrowgate commerce service, orders are never hard-deleted. Setting `deleted_at` hides a row from all standard queries via a default scope, preserving audit history and refund chains. Restores simply null the column. Purge jobs run quarterly against rows older than seven years. Migration bundles touching this table must be signed; the key appears below.

deploy key for kagup-bawig: bky9_ZMq28eTw9

## Step 4: Update cutoff handling

As of Crumbline 3.0, the order-cutoff rule for next-day bakery orders is enforced server-side. Plugins that previously computed the 4 p.m. cutoff locally must now read it from the service config, since branches in Maplehollow and Ferndale observe different windows. Remove any hardcoded cutoff logic before upgrading, or orders placed near the boundary will be rejected twice. The relevant configuration values for the staging tier are as follows.

service settings:
FRAMIR_LOG_LEVEL=debug
FRAMIR_METRICS_HOST=metrics.framir.tolvaqcorp.corp
FRAMIR_POOL_SIZE=16